We begin with a fairly simple process consisting of a reactor, condenser, separator, compressor, and stripper with a gas recycle stream (Fig. 8.1). This process was developed and published by Downs and Vogel (1993) as an industrial plantwide control test problem. A FORTRAN program is available from them that does the derivative evaluations for the process. The user must write a main program that initializes the simulation, does the controller calculations, performs the numerical integration, and plots the results. [Pg.251]

Table 6.3 summarizes the evolution of the computer hardware typically employed in automated x-ray spectrometers. The movement proceeded from punch cards to paper tape (1968), then to tape cassette (1970), to floppy disk (1972), to Phoenix hard drive (1974), to Winchester disk technology (1975), to the personal computer (1980), and finally arrived at the implementation of the CD-ROM (1987). Not insignificant in this development cycle is the impact on the software. In the days of 4K minicomputers supported by paper tape all programs were written in assembler language.
